[RFC Weston 00/10] Sub-surfaces v2

Kai-Uwe Behrmann ku.b at gmx.de
Wed Mar 6 22:25:17 PST 2013


Hello Pekka,

Am 22.02.2013 16:07, schrieb Pekka Paalanen:
> - A totally new demo client presenting sub-surfaces, including
>    Cairo-image rendered window with a pure EGL/GL widget in a
>    sub-surface, running independently, but still without glitches
>    on resize (sans bugs).
>    http://people.collabora.com/~pq/subsurface-2.png

The above example shows non overlapping regions. For a more throughout 
test, I would expect overlapping regions with and without alpha to test 
Z-order behaviour.

> The biggest improvement over v1 is that we have some thought-out
> commit behaviours. It is possible to resize a window so that all
> surfaces stay in sync on screen, and it is also possible to have
> sub-surfaces running on their own (i.e. without commit the
> parent surface, too).

What is the default behaviour of repainting in regards to Z-order? Draw 
all surfaces? I other words, is the possibility to have sub-surfaces 
running on their own only optional?

kind regards
Kai-Uwe


More information about the wayland-devel mailing list